What companies run services between Washington, DC, USA and Tega Cay, SC, USA?

American Airlines flies from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(DCA) to Charlotte Douglas International Airport (CLT) every 3 hours. Alternatively, Greyhound USA operates a bus from Washington Union Station to Charlotte Bus Station 5 times a day. Tickets cost $65–120 and the journey takes 7h 45m. Flixbus USA also services this route 4 times a day.
